2014-07-03 Pavel Raiskup upgrade/initdb logs: diverge among service names Generate separate log file for each service. Also, don't configure with INITDB_LOG or UPGRADE_LOG but rather with POSTGRES_HOME. 2014-07-03 Pavel Raiskup postgresql-setup: expect '--port 5432' implictly .. only when '--unit=postgresql'. When user specifies --unit=postgresql@unitname, the --port is still required. Also, don't adjust the 'port = ' configuration in postgresql.conf when not necessary. 2014-07-01 Pavel Raiskup README-rpm-dist, postgresql.service, postgresql-cehck-db-dir Those files are now also generated in postgresql-setup. 2014-07-01 Pavel Raiskup postgresql-ctl, DISTSUFF: introduce We need postgresql-ctl for to keep backward compatibility with clients setting "PGPORT" directly in service file. DISTSUFF variable (which is read by ./configure) may be used to generated namespaced binary names -- e.g. DISTSUFF=93 results in postgresql93-setup is generated instead of postgresql-setup. 2014-06-23 Pavel Raiskup docs: generate manual page The help2man utility is needed for man-page generation. 2014-06-21 Pavel Raiskup postgresql-setup: do not resist on PGPORT in service file We use /etc/sysconfig/postgresql for PGDATA configuration. PGPORT there is optional as it is possible (and it is by default) to configure it in postgresql.conf. 2014-06-21 Pavel Raiskup postgresql-setup: split this script from postgresql package Maintenance of postgresql-setup script becoming harder and dealing with its development in Fedora Rawhide dist-git costs quite a lot of work. Turns out that it would be better to start development separately and possibly package it separately also in future (which would be beneficial because we could not respin whole PostgreSQL package for hot-fix in postgresql-setup). Possibly, this package could be useful for other distributions.
